Among these women are some known for... WebDec 7, 2024 · Peggy Whitson is an American biochemist and a retired astronaut of NASA. She was the first female chief of the Astronaut Office, with the longest cumulative time in space for both U.S. astronauts and women worldwide: 665 days over three missions to the International Space Station (ISS).
